Compare 1587 edition: 1 The Earles of Huntley and Bothwell eſca|ped by a backe windowe forth of their chamber,The Earle of Huntley is fled and the reſidue alſo. whereof the Kyng and his company were right ſorye.

Compare 1587 edition: 1 The Earle of Atholl and others bee|ing wyth hym, departed in the nyghte ſea|ſon by a Ferrie ouer the Forthe, called the Queenes Ferrie, and wente to Saint Iohns Towne.

Compare 1587 edition: 1 On the morrow, being Sũday (the Queene beyng ſecretely kept) proclamation was made, that all the lords that had voice in Parliament, ſhould departe forth of the towne of Edenburgh: and after noone the ſame day,The exiled Lords came is to Scotlande. the erles of Mur|rey and Rothes with other of their companies that came forth from Neweaſteſt the Sattur|daye beefore, came to the Abbey of Holy Roode Houſe, about ſixe of the clocke in the after noone, where they were thãkfully receiued by the king and his company.
